Duck Breast
Rich, flavorful red meat of poultry with a layer of fat that crisps beautifully. Can be served medium-rare to well done.
Duck Legs
Rich, flavorful dark meat from duck legs and thighs. Perfect for confit and braising. Can be cooked to varying doneness levels.

Duck Temperature Guide
Safe internal temperatures for different levels of doneness across all duck items.
Doneness | Temperature | Description | Common For |
---|---|---|---|
Medium Rare | 130°F / 55°C | Slightly pink center, rich flavor | Duck Breast, Duck Legs |
Medium | 150°F / 65°C | Light pink center, tender texture | Duck Breast, Duck Legs |
Well Done | 165°F / 75°C | No pink remaining, fully cooked | Duck Breast, Duck Legs |
